What is a Lean-To Glass Conservatory?
A lean-to glass conservatory, likewise called a sun parlor or garden space, is an extension of a home that is defined by its sloped roofing system design. Usually constructed against a flat wall of your house, it enables sufficient natural light to flood the interior, creating a smooth connection in between indoor home and the outdoors.

When considering a lean-to glass conservatory, there are different style components to customize:
1. Roofing StyleSingle Sloped Roof: The traditional style that slopes down away from your house.Double Pitch Roof: A more complex structure with an in proportion sloping style.2. Frame MaterialsuPVC: Low maintenance and economical.Aluminum: Durable and provides a modern look.Lumber: Provides a classic aesthetic however requires more upkeep.3. Door StylesFrench Doors: Ideal for developing a sophisticated opening to the garden.Bi-Fold Doors: Perfect for making the most of area and boosting outside gain access to.Moving Doors: Offer a useful option for smaller areas.4. Glass OptionsLow-E Glass: Designed to reflect heat, making the conservatory more energy-efficient.Tinted Glass: Reduces glare and heat from sunshine.Self-Cleaning Glass: A modern development that enables dirt and grime to wash away with rain.5. Interior DecorFloor covering: Options vary from tiles and hardwood to stone and carpet, depending upon use.Heating: Underfloor heating and radiators can be incorporated for convenience.Furnishings: Choose weather-resistant furnishings for a durable and trendy appearance.Installation Process

Do I need planning permission for a lean-to glass conservatory?
A lot of lean-to conservatories fall under permitted development rights, however it's essential to examine regional guidelines.
2. How do I choose the ideal size for my conservatory?
Consider the size of your garden, the function of the conservatory, and how it fits with your home.
3. Can I utilize my conservatory year-round?
Yes, with proper insulation and heating, lean-to conservatories can be used comfortably throughout the year.
4. What is the expense of a lean-to glass conservatory?
Expenses can differ extensively based on size, materials, and style features. It's best to acquire quotes from various specialists.
5. Are lean-to conservatories energy efficient?
Modern glass choices with low-E coatings and insulation can make lean-to conservatories very energy efficient.
